HitokiriShadow wrote:
I remember little lessons after each episode on the VHS tapes I rented years ago. Is there something in addition to that?


The tenth anniversary LD release had two new science lessons. One was on the planets of the solar system with a cute Sailor Moon reference. I can't remember what the other one was.
